The annual salary statistics of broadcast technicians in Louisville-Jefferson County, Kentucky is shown in Table 1. The wage information of broadcast technicians in Louisville-Jefferson County is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$24,080 |
25th Percentile Wage | $32,500 |
50th Percentile Wage | $45,240 |
75th Percentile Wage | $175,900 |
90th Percentile Wage | $175,930 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for broadcast technicians in Louisville-Jefferson County, Kentucky in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$175,930.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$45,240.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$24,080.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of broadcast technicians from 2012 to 2022.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 10-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2022 | $45,240 | 15.52% | 38.46% |
2021 | $38,220 | 17.61% | - |
2020 | $31,490 | 12.00% | - |
2019 | $27,710 | 11.15% | - |
2018 | $24,620 | 11.45% | - |
2017 | $21,800 | -8.17% | - |
2016 | $23,580 | 0.89% | - |
2015 | $23,370 | 5.01% | - |
2014 | $22,200 | 5.32% | - |
2013 | $21,020 | -32.45% | - |
2012 | $27,840 | - | - |
